Transaction 2223a07a4fdfdaed739708200091bc67d824dbb2d5f5db83ad2120526fb9a5a2

1 Input
2 Outputs
  • 2223a07a4fdfdaed739708200091bc67d824dbb2d5f5db83ad2120526fb9a5a2:0
  • value  20000000
    address  3DfzNb1rTmQCeJusU7YKzz4JLHYoR9u7Jo
  • 2223a07a4fdfdaed739708200091bc67d824dbb2d5f5db83ad2120526fb9a5a2:1
  • value  9999834
    address  32xVzkCGBRCGF7ZZ6tuDMxnGdg2aa5D9mD